Excerpt from The Elements of Photography

For a tripod choose a solid, well made wooden one, in three or more sections, which with large cameras will pack into the space provided in the carrying case. A metal or wooden tripod stay is often useful, and it is a good plan to see that the legs of the tripod are pro vided with some device which makes their accidental detachment impossible. The writer's is fitted with brass turnbuckles which spread out the legs rigidly against their pins and strengthen the top remarkably.
